About Texas Roofing Supply
We specialize in catering to roofing contractors and builders who install roofing products on a daily basis. Texas Roofing Supply is the brainchild of our CEO. After spending 10 years as a contractor and 7 years as a roofing supply salesman at ABC and then SRS, he was ready to fill a gap in the market that truly put THE CUSTOMER FIRST... What Is the Cost of Living Near Houston?

Understanding the cost of living near Houston is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Texas Roofing Supply.
Houston's Cost of Living Index is approximately 98.5 (1.5% less expensive than US average; 5.9% more than TX average). Major city, energy/medical hub, housing generally affordable for size, but varies. METRO bus/rail. When planning your budget based on a salary from Texas Roofing Supply,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,200 - $1,800+ A significant portion of Texas Roofing Supply sal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 (High AC use)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(METRO Q Card monthly)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$590 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,570 - $4,090+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
